Advocates protest demanding removal of Article 41B; Condemn appointment of judges from other states

Coimbatore: The Tamil Nadu-Puducherry joint group of lawyers staged a protest in front of the Court today condemning Article 41B that has been imposed by the Central Government permitting regional traffic officials to file cases against people for violating traffic rules and causing accidents.

During the demonstration led by the District President Nandakumar, the protesters chanted slogans urging the withdrawal of Article 41B. Addressing the media, Nandakumar said, "When Tamil lawyers themselves are finding it difficult to argue cases, having judges of other States appointed to pass judgement will be a big loss for those involved in cases that seek the Court's help to settle the matter or demand justice."
